About 5 Wakefield Drive
5 Wakefield Drive is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Moreton, Wirral, Wirral (CH46 3RN). It has a recorded floor area of 104 m² (around 1119 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band B. Tenure is freehold. The latest certificate (February 2022) shows an E (score 45),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 70), a 2-band jump. Our model identifies extension potential, subject to local planning policy.
It lags the bulk of the postcode on energy efficiency (less efficient than 76% of similar EPCs). Today's modelled estimate of £232,000 is 16% above the 2022 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£179/sq ft) was about 49.8%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old May 2022 for £200,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end. One historical planning record sits against the property in 2022.
